FIG. 1 is a diagram showing a ring-shaped laminated piezoelectric actuator according to the present invention, in which the external electrode is located on the inner diameter side. A is a plan view, and b is a vertical cross-sectional view. FIG. 2 is a diagram showing the ring-shaped laminated piezoelectric actuator according to the present invention, in which the external electrode is attached to the outer groove. A is a plan view, and b is a vertical cross-sectional view. FIG. 3 is a perspective view showing piezoelectric ceramics constituting the ring-shaped multilayer voltage actuator with the external electrode shown in FIG. 1 attached to the inner diameter side, and the internal electrode structure. FIG. 4 is a perspective view showing piezoelectric ceramics and internal electrode structure constituting the ring-shaped laminated piezoelectric actuator shown in FIG. 2, in which the external electrode is provided in the outer diameter groove. FIG. 5 is a diagram showing a ring-shaped laminated piezoelectric actuator with a conventional structure. A is a plan view, and b is a vertical cross-sectional view. 11... Piezoelectric ceramics, 12... Internal electrode, 13, 23, 33... External electrode, 14... Soldering, 15... Lead wire, 16... Internal electrode notch, 17... Groove.

アクチユエータ。[Claims for Utility Model Registration] 1. A plurality of ring-shaped internal electrodes that constitute mutually opposing electrodes are stacked in the length direction, and on the inner diameter surface of the ring, the internal electrodes are arranged every other layer to two external electrodes. A ring-shaped laminated piezoelectric actuator characterized by having a connected structure. 2. In a ring-shaped laminated piezoelectric actuator configured by laminating internal electrodes facing each other in the length direction, a groove is provided on the outer diameter surface of the ring over the entire length in the outer diameter direction, and the inner electrodes constituting the laminated actuator are 1. A ring-shaped laminated piezoelectric actuator characterized in that two external electrodes are provided in an outer diameter groove for driving every other layer.
